{"title":"Experimental and Numerical Analyses of Electromagnetic Attenuation Properties of an L-Shaped Channel Constructed by Electromagnetic Absorbing Concrete","authors":"Liuhong Huang, S. Ding","doi":"10.1109/CSO.2010.111","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/CSO.2010.111","url":null,"abstract":"In order to explore the application of a kind of electromagnetic absorbing concrete in the protective engineering, the electromagnetic attenuation properties of an L-shaped channel have been analyzed. By utilizing the vector network analyzer for tests, the HFSS and XFDTD for numerical simulations, the measurement data and computed results show that the L-shaped channel with axial length 2.5m, wall thickness 5cm, may realize 10dB~40dB attenuations of the electromagnetic amplitude within frequency range 400MHz~ 6GHz. These results can provide certain reference for the application of this material in building protective engineering’s main body and the passageway channels.","PeriodicalId":427481,"journal":{"name":"2010 Third International Joint Conference on Computational Science and Optimization","volume":"2 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2010-05-28","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"131236909","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
{"title":"Simulation of Two-Lane Traffic Flow Considering the Combined Effect of Intersection and Bus Stop","authors":"Li-jun Tian, Haijun Huang","doi":"10.1109/CSO.2010.28","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/CSO.2010.28","url":null,"abstract":"In the real road traffic system, local congestion always occurs near the intersections or bus stops, which have become the main bottlenecks of the urban traffic. Considering the combined effect of intersection and a near-by bus stop, this paper investigates the lane-changing and dwelling behaviors in a two-lane mixed traffic and carries out the simulation by using a cellular automaton model under open boundary condition. Simulation results show that, for different proportions of bus flow over the total flow, the critical probabilities of sending vehicles into the system exist and have a decreasing trend with the bus flow proportion. Within the critical value, the traffic is the free flow state and the flow increases with the probability; on the other hand, beyond the critical value, the traffic is saturated. The results also demonstrate that, during rush hours, the queuing upstream the intersection may stretch to the bus stop and then disturb the normal dwelling operation of buses. It is necessary, hence, to adjust the position of signal light and the cycle time.","PeriodicalId":427481,"journal":{"name":"2010 Third International Joint Conference on Computational Science and Optimization","volume":"1 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2010-05-28","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"131236957","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
